Jamie Langenbrunner was a right winger who played for 19 years in the NHL, his first eight with the Dallas Stars. Langenbrunner was a finalist for the Calder Trophy as the NHL’s top rookie in 1996/97. He then joined the New Jersey Devils for nine years, before returning to Dallas for one year, and then playing his final two seasons with the St. Louis Blues, Langenbrunner also played the 2004/05 season, an NHL boycotted season, with ERC Ingolstadt in Germany.
Langenbrunner played for the US at the 1998 and 2010 Winter Olympics, winning a silver medal in 2010. He also played internationally at the 2004 World Cup. He put his name on the Stanley Cup twice, in 1999 with the Dallas Stars and in 2003 with the New Jersey Devils.
